We're seeking an experienced engineer to take on the role of Senior Building Systems Engineer (BSE) within our dynamic team. In this specialist position, you'll leverage your expertise to develop innovative conceptual system designs, lead the engineering components of our most complex projects, and mentor junior team members.
As a key player on the building systems team, you'll not only delegate project assignments but also elevate the capabilities of those around you.
What You Bring To The Table
- Professional degree in a related field or a combination of skills and experience
- A minimum of eight (8) years of related experience
- Professional licensure Deep expertise in your engineering specialty
- Ability to foster a creative engineering environment
- Revit and Autocad expereince required
- Strong communication skills, (both written and verbal)
- Ability to work across a wide range of areas within the building systems engineering discipline
- Strong computer skills in the Microsoft Office suite of programs
- Keep abreast of new scientific methods and developments affecting the organization for the purpose of recommending beneficial changes
- Coordinate as necessary across a variety of building design disciplines, including architectural, civil, mechanical, electrical, architectural, and structural.
- Develop relationships and work to enhance existing partnerships, represents the firm at meetings and in the community
- Project related duties include management of both personnel and process
- Develop project scopes and objectives and coordinate all project efforts – both administrative and technical – to ensure the most gainful and cost-effective outcome of assigned tasks
- Establish short and long-term goals and create appropriate timelines for their completion, subsequently assigning specialized teams to accommodate related needs
- Schedule, lead and attend client vision sessions
- Lead discipline related project proposals, assist in marketing efforts to grow CPL’s business
- Manage project finances, including billing, invoice generation and asset/resource allocation
- Perform quality assurance/control on others’ work, verifying methodologies, calculations, outcomes, etc.
- Supervisory requirements including recruitment, retention and development of talent including:
- Managing team member allocation and assessing the strengths of the project team to organize and regulate workload assignments
- Supervise, coordinate and review work, schedules and assigns work to meet completion dates
- Engage and foster the growth of CPL team members. Provide encouragement and regular feedback; and serve as a mentor/example for all levels of the team.
- Manage/oversee career conversations with your team on an established schedule (annual career conversations, regular check-ins, and the development of career plans for each team member).
